School Overview

Tehachapi is a small mountain community in the Tehachapi Mountains, known for its wind farms, mild climate, and tight-knit small-town feel — a world away from the sprawl of the San Joaquin Valley below. Jacobsen Middle serves the town's 6th through 8th graders, and while its English and math scores trail the state median, its science performance stands out as a relative strength worth noting. Families who value a slower pace, outdoor access, and a close community over a highly competitive academic environment may find Tehachapi's charm outweighs the tradeoffs in academic rankings.
